ORCHESTRA FI GER PLLICKI G GOOD! Orchestra has been active this year participating in the County Fair, Christmas Concert, and End of the Year Concert. Orchestra is made up of string in- struments plus some volunteer band people on percussion and horns. They raised their funds through a candle sale which paid for their music and instmment repair bills. The Orchestra, under the direction of Ms. Laurie Ryer, is a fine cultural ad- dition to the Wolfson family. Picture 1. Ms. Ryler - Sponsor!Director. Pic- ture 6 - Officers. L. to R. Top Row.
